Abstract

The reasons for the wide-spread incorrect opinion that the non-relativistic QED is a non-renormalizable theory are discussed. It is pointed out that in both non-relativistic and relativistic QED the same energy renormalization condition, which, in the latter case, is reducible to the conventional mass renormalization, holds. Furthermore, by applying the energy renormalization in non-relativistic QED, for the first time, a general energy counter term, leading to finite bound-state Lamb-shift contributions in all orders of the interaction and for any initial radiation field, is derived unambiguously.
